Kigali entrepreneurship hub to invest $12m in Rwanda start-up scene

Norrsken kigali
Share

Norrsken, the global entrepreneurship hub will invest $12m to the local and regional entrepreneurship scene through its Kigali campus. Operations at the campus will commence in September 2021. Norrsken bought the plot from a former Belgian school located at the center of Kigali and plans to transform it into the biggest hub for entrepreneurs across Africa.

The hub will accommodate several incubators, startups, accelerators, accountants, lawyers, investors, and corporates operating in the ecosystem in a manner that helps build strong companies solving global challenges.

Norrsken made its Rwanda debut in 2019, the second global hub after Stockholm, and is expected to boost the overall vision of the company to become a regional entrepreneurship and innovations hub. Pascal Murasira, who is the Managing Director at Norrsken East Africa, attributed their involvement in the local scene to challenges faced in the entrepreneurial arena.
